REASSEMBLE AIR CHAMBER
A.
Position the lip of new retainer clamp over lip of
new diaphragm boot and place complete
assembly into non-pressure housing so that rivet
holes are in alignment.
B.
Install appropriate size bolts and nuts in two rivet
holes
180
0
apart
and
fasten
retainer
clamp
and
boot
assembly
to
non-pressure.
housing.
C.
Make certain clamp and boot assembly is firmly
fastened to non-pressure housing and tap rivets
from outside non-pressure housing squarely into
remaining 2 rivet holes with a flat head drift.
D.
Form the rivet head with correct rivet set.
E.
Remove bolts and nuts and repeat riveting
procedure for two remaining holes.
F.
Install diaphragm plate push rod through new
boot and press wedge guide all the way onto
end of push rod.
NOTE: Replace wedge guide if necessary.
G.
Install diaphragm over plate and onto
nonpressure housing.
Assemble pressure half
and clamp ring in reverse manner of
disassembly.
